BRONX, N.Y. — A 17-year-old girl was the victim of a cellphone theft on the morning of Tuesday, September 3, 2024, according to police. The incident occurred around 9:25 a.m. near the intersection of Williamsbridge Road and Allerton Avenue.
An unidentified male suspect on a moped approached the victim and snatched her cellphone from her hand before fleeing in an unknown direction. The victim was not injured in the incident.

Police are investigating the theft and are asking anyone with information to contact them. No further details about the suspect have been provided at this time.
